About the Item
This 19th-century Agra rug represents one of the most distinctive weaving traditions of North India, where Mughal artistic influence continued to shape textile design well into the late 1800s. Woven in finely spun wool, the rug features an elegant allover layout of stylized boteh and floral palmettes arranged in disciplined repetition, creating a soft architectural rhythm across the field.
The palette is a hallmark of Agra production: muted greens, soft golds, rose-infused taupe, and delicate terracotta details, all derived from natural dyes. Over time, these tones have mellowed into a sophisticated harmony that allows the rug to sit comfortably in both classical and contemporary interiors. The wide borders—filled with scrolling vines, blossoms, and Mughal-inspired foliage—frame the composition with measured symmetry and reinforce the historical lineage of Agra workshop textiles.
